Digg StumbleUpon LinkedIn YouTube Flickr Facebook Twitter RSS Reset

Exemple d’utilisation des expressions régulières

classe, java
{filelink=6446}

 
import java.util.regex.Matcher;
import java.util.regex.Pattern;
 
public class ExempleRegex
 {
  public static void main(String args[])
   {
   	// Matcher les entiers suivis des chaînes
    Pattern str_pattern = Pattern.compile("\d+\w+");
    String text = "je suis le 1er et le 2ème de la classe";
 
    // Matcher ce texte
    Matcher matcher = str_pattern.matcher(text);
 
         if (matcher.find())
         {
            System.out.println ("Le texte correspond");
            System.out.println ("L'index de premier "+
            	"groupe est: "+matcher.start(0));  // "11"
         } else
         {
             System.out.println("Le texte ne correspond pas");
         }
 
  }
}

A Voir sur le même Sujet:

  • incombiningdiacriticalmarks regex
  • liste des expressions régulières java
  • java regex numerique de longueur variable
  • cours expressions régulières java
  • expression reguliere fichier texte java